V. Cookies
5.1 When you visit our website, we use Google Stats to record our performance and verify the effectiveness of online advertising through cookies. Cookies are small amounts of data sent to your browser and stored on your computer's hard drive. Cookies can only be sent to your computer's hard drive when you use your computer to access our website.
5.2 Cookies are often used to record the habits and preferences of visitors when browsing various items on our website. The information collected by Cookies is anonymous collective statistics and does not contain personal information.
5.3 Cookies cannot be used to obtain data on your hard drive, your email address, and your private data. They can enable the website or service provider system to recognize your browser and capture and remember information. Most browsers are preset to accept Cookies. You can choose to set your browser not to accept Cookies, or to notify you if Cookies are installed. However, if set to prohibit Cookies, you may not be able to activate or use certain features of this website.
